How to enable sound for video calls in WhatsApp - briefly?
To enable sound for video calls in WhatsApp, ensure that your device's volume is not set to silent or vibrate. Additionally, check the app's permissions to confirm that WhatsApp has access to your microphone and speaker.

Checking Basic Settings
- Update Your App: Ensure you have the latest version of WhatsApp installed on your device. Updates often include bug fixes and improvements that can resolve sound issues.
- Microphone Permissions: Make sure WhatsApp has access to your microphone. Go to your device’s settings, find the app permissions for WhatsApp, and ensure the microphone permission is enabled.
- Volume Settings: Verify that the volume on your device is not muted or set too low. Adjust the volume levels as necessary before making a call.
Enabling Sound During Calls
- Starting a Video Call: To begin, open WhatsApp and navigate to the contact you wish to call. Tap on the video camera icon to initiate the call.
- Adjusting Volume During the Call: Once the call is connected, you can adjust the volume using the volume buttons on your device. If you need more precise control, tap on the screen during the call to reveal the call controls, where you can manually set the speaker and microphone volumes.
- Muting and Unmuting: During the call, you may notice a mute icon at the bottom of the screen. Tapping this icon will mute your microphone, preventing the other party from hearing you. To unmute, simply tap the icon again. Ensure that your microphone is not muted during the call to enable sound output.

- Echo During Calls: If there’s an echo during the call:
- Ensure that both parties are not using speakers at the same time. Using earphones can help reduce echo.
- Adjust the volume levels to a comfortable level for both participants.
Additional Tips
- Check Device Compatibility: Some devices may have specific settings or restrictions related to audio during calls. Refer to your device’s manual for more information.
- Restart Your Device: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ve temporary issues with sound and microphone functionality.
